Voluntary redundancy whilst on maternity leave

claire250182
Posts: 6 Forumite
Hi everyone, wondering if somebody could help me?
I went on maternity leave in June 2011 (baby born in July) and was due to return back to work in March 2012..
I was offered voluntary redundancy 2 weeks ago which I have accepted.
My package includes a lump sum payment of the remainder of SMP until March which I would've been due if I had continued to work for my employer.
I am looking to start my own childminding business which is something I have always wanted to do, I just have a few questions re benefits....
1) Would I qualify for Maternity Allowance from the Jobcentre, as I am now classed as unemployed (even though I have received SMP)
2) Would I qualify for Jobseekers allowance (it will take me around 6 months to qualify as a childminder so I will have no monthly income during this period)
3) Do I need to declare this to Tax Credits i.e that I have received a one off redundancy payment and that I am out of work.
Sorry, I have never been unemployed before so I am not sure if I am entitled to anything.
Thanks

You cant claim MA and SMP on the same pregnancy for the same job, its one or the other and you qualified for SMP.
When your SMP would have run out (after 39 weeks) then you may qualify for 6 months contributions based JSA if you meet the job seeking criteria.0
